
Exactly what is CNC Machining?
CNC means Laptop Numerical Command. CNC machining can be a subtractive manufacturing process where by software package-driven applications Management equipment to get rid of materials from the workpiece, resulting in a remarkably accurate and concluded component.
CNC machining can get the job done with a number of products, which includes:
Metals (aluminum, chrome steel, brass, titanium)
Plastics (ABS, PEEK, polycarbonate)
Composites
Wood plus much more
Unlike classic handbook strategies, CNC devices offer automation, repeatability, and precision—producing them important for custom CNC elements and limited-tolerance factors.

two. CNC Milling Products and services
CNC milling involves rotating cutting applications that shift throughout a set workpiece to get rid of content. It’s ideal for shaping flat and irregular surfaces, slots, pockets, and complex 3D geometries.
Purposes:
Brackets and housings
Motor parts
Mildew elements
Customized enclosures
Supplies Supported: Metals, plastics, composites
3. CNC Turning Products and services
In CNC turning, the workpiece rotates though a stationary chopping Resource eliminates material. It’s perfect for cylindrical and symmetrical sections like shafts, bushings, and pins.
Rewards:
More quickly manufacturing for spherical sections
Ideal for higher-quantity generation
Excellent surface finishes
Products Supported: Metals, plastics, and a lot more
4. five-Axis CNC Machining
Contrary to common 3-axis devices, 5-axis CNC machining allows slicing along 5 directions at the same time. This lowers setups, increases precision, and enables the generation of extremely elaborate geometries.
Ideal for:
Aerospace pieces
Health care devices
Advanced molds
Higher-general performance automotive elements
Gains:
More quickly turnaround
Bigger element complexity
Remarkable surface good quality

Benefits of Employing CNC Machining Services
Listed here’s why industries around the world have confidence in CNC machining:
one. Precision and Consistency
CNC devices can reach incredibly significant tolerances (±0.001 inches or better), generating reliable outcomes across Countless models.
2. Quickly Turnaround
When the CAD structure and programming are ready, CNC machining enables swift generation—even for elaborate styles.
3. Content Flexibility
From plastics to aerospace-quality metals, CNC machining supports numerous types of materials, enabling diverse programs.
4. Expense-Powerful for Medium to Significant Volumes
Whilst CNC machining has a higher setup cost in comparison with 3D printing, it turns into far more Value-powerful for much larger generation operates resulting from its pace and effectiveness.
five. Prototype CNC machining No Need to have for Molds or Tooling
Contrary to injection molding, CNC machining doesn’t have to have personalized molds—conserving upfront tooling fees and enabling straightforward design and style iterations.
